Ocean Center Welcomes Daytona Home Expo Sat. & Sun., Sept. 12 & 13, 2026
TelAve News/10906054
D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. - TelAve -- The Daytona Home Expo will be held this Saturday and Sunday, Sept. 12-13, at the Ocean Center in Daytona Beach, offering area homeowners a weekend of home improvement ideas, products and services with free admission.
The expo runs 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. Saturday and 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Sunday at the Ocean Center, 101 N. Atlantic Ave., Daytona Beach. Organizers said the event will feature exhibitors focused on remodeling, renovation, landscaping, patios and home decorating, giving attendees an opportunity to meet contractors and home professionals face-to-face.

The show will also include appearances by celebrity chef and cookbook author Warren Caterson, who will share in-home culinary ideas designed for a range of situations, palates and budgets. Caterson is a writer and food enthusiast who has studied at the Southeast Institute of Culinary Arts, according to event information.
The Daytona Home Expo is produced by East Coast Consumer Shows, which has produced home and garden shows for more than 25 years.
